Java学习1--Java学习路线(待补充)

一、Java基础学习

1.Java最基础部分
Java的基础语法使用,理解面向对象,Java中的继承与多态,Java中常用的API等等

2.Java基础中的进阶部分
jdk的特性、集合&泛型(面试需要掌握)、反射机制、注释、枚举、JVM、JUC、,异常处理,高并发的应用程序多线程

3.File类与I/O流

4.网络编程

第三与第四部分可以在真正需要的时候进行补充,学习基础应当重点掌握第1、2部分。

二、Java进阶学习

Java学习以基础为起点,了解自身学习语言的动力
1.web前端
JavaWeb(较为熟悉的部分),H5、CSS、JS、JQuery、Vue/React框架学习(尝试制作微信小程序)

2.web后端
Tomcat、Jsp/Servlet、Cookie、Session、Filter学习Java中基础功能组件

当完成1,2部分后可以尝试制作自己的网站,小系统等等

3.数据库
数据库的使用,文件系统、MySQL、JDBC等等

4.Java框架学习(Java进阶里的高深层次)

快速便捷的制作项目,学习MyBatis、Spring、SPring MVC、Spring Boot,框架方式实现项目

5.项目完成后(运维层)

学习一些运维知识,Linux基本命令、shell脚本包括如何部署、搭建、运行运维的环境

完成以上学习后,基本上掌握了大部分的学习Java的必备知识

**6.微服务(**潮流)

Dubbo、Zookeeper、Spring Cloud、Docker、K8S等等(到达进阶的过程)

7.项目实战

仅仅学习了一些基础知识、看基础视频还是不够的,需要一些项目实战的视频去提升进阶能力Spring Boot实战

8.面试
到达进阶高峰

整体方向如此但是在web的前后端学习是可以不必太在意顺序的

资料的收集等等,脑图、资料(实战视频、面试知识点等等)沉淀知识点等等学习
https://www.processon.com/view/link/5eab8638e401fd21c19ef245#map
注意记录自己的学习到什么地方,尝试社区交流等等,加油!

来自b站码匠笔记,看视频总结一下。

  • 0
    点赞
  • 1
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值